What does this mean? "Package prices should include predefined options at a minimum of $80"


unitythemaker

Question

Hi,

I'm updating my Gigs and while I was updating I got the below notification.

Even if my Gig prices are above 80$ I get the below notification. What does it mean, can someone explain?

Quote

The scope of this service is to deliver buyers a functional website. Package prices should include predefined options at a minimum of $80 or they are very likely to receive less exposure in this category. Please move your Gig to another category if you do not offer this specific service.

Well Fiverr finally start adding lower limit for prices. I can't be more happier. 

If your prices are higher than that nothing to worry about, means you can't input lower than 80$ in the price section of the gig.

Oh okay, I was worried because it didn't go away even if my prices were above 80$. That's great news! Also that doesn't affect the extra service prices right? Can they still be lower than 80$?

I don't work in Fiverr so I not sure. As a Pro seller I have a limit of 100$ on basic package so I assume is the same logic that applies. Extras can cost lower than 80$ but the basic package must cost at least 80$.
